Requirements and Considerations
To embark on this project, a few critical requirements and considerations must be understood:
– The modem you intend to repurpose should have wireless capabilities and support for the WiFi standard used by your main router.
– Ensure that the modem can be configured in a bridge or repeater mode, or it has the capability to be flashed with custom firmware that supports such modes.
– The location of the modem-turned-extender is crucial; it should be placed at a spot where it can receive a strong signal from your main router and relay an enhanced signal to the areas needing WiFi boosting.
– Be aware of the potential speed limitations. The rebroadcasted signal may not be as strong or fast as the original, and the throughput may be halved due to the repetition process.
Step-by-Step Guide to Setting Up a Modem as a WiFi Extender
The setup process involves several key steps, each critical to the successful transformation of your modem into a WiFi extender.
Preparation and Initial Setup
- Gather Information: Note down the WiFi settings of your main router, including the SSID (network name), password, and security protocol.
- Access the Modem: Connect to the modem you wish to repurpose using a computer via an Ethernet cable. Open a web browser and type the modem’s IP address (usually 192.168.0.1 or 192.168.1.1) to access its web interface.
- Update Firmware: Check if there are any firmware updates available for your modem. Updating the firmware can add features, improve performance, and fix bugs.
Configuring the Modem as a WiFi Repeater
The configuration steps can vary significantly depending on the modem’s model and manufacturer. However, the general process involves:
– Enabling Wireless Repeater Mode: Look for a setting or option that allows the modem to operate in repeater or bridge mode. This might be located under advanced wireless settings or a similar section.
– Setting the WiFi Channel: Choose a channel that is less congested to minimize interference. Tools like WiFi Analyzer can help in identifying the least used channels in your area.
– Configuring the Repeater: Enter the SSID and password of your main router. Ensure that the security settings match those of your main router for seamless connectivity.
– Saving and Restarting: Once all settings are configured, save the changes and restart the modem to apply them.
Troubleshooting Common Issues
During the setup, you might encounter issues such as dropped connections, poor signal strength, or the inability to access the modem’s interface. Patient troubleshooting is key:
– Verify all cables are securely connected.
– Check for physical obstructions that could interfere with the WiFi signal.
– Restart both the main router and the modem-turned-extender.
– If issues persist, consider resetting the modem to its factory settings and starting the configuration process anew.

How Do I Configure My Modem to Act as a WiFi Extender?
To configure your modem to act as a WiFi extender, you will need to access the device’s web interface or settings menu and enable the repeater mode. This will typically involve logging in to the modem’s web interface using a username and password, and then navigating to the advanced settings or WiFi settings menu. From there, you can select the repeater mode or bridge mode option, and then configure the modem to connect to your existing WiFi network.
Once you have enabled the repeater mode, you will need to configure the modem to connect to your existing WiFi network and rebroadcast the signal. This may involve entering the WiFi network name and password, as well as configuring the modem’s IP address and subnet mask. You may also need to configure the modem’s channel and frequency settings to optimize the performance of your WiFi network and minimize interference. Additionally, you can configure the modem’s security settings, such as WPA2 encryption and firewall rules, to ensure that your WiFi network is secure and protected.
What are the Limitations and Potential Drawbacks of Using a Modem as a WiFi Extender?
One of the main limitations of using a modem as a WiFi extender is that it can reduce the overall speed and performance of your WiFi network. This is because the modem is acting as a repeater, which can introduce latency and reduce the signal strength. Additionally, using a modem as a WiFi extender can also increase the risk of interference and congestion on your WiFi network, particularly if multiple devices are competing for bandwidth.
Another potential drawback of using a modem as a WiFi extender is that it can be more complex to set up and configure than a dedicated WiFi extender. This can be especially true if you are not familiar with the modem’s settings and configuration options. Additionally, using a modem as a WiFi extender may also void the device’s warranty or support, and may require you to install custom firmware or software that can potentially cause stability or compatibility issues.
